Senior Producer, <b>Hans Lo</b> and Associate Producer, <b>Hector Sanchez</b> are back with another <b>MKast</b> podcast. You can download the <a href="http://www.worldscollide.com/podcasts/MKast_Ep03.mp3">third episode</a> at the <a href="http://www.worldscollide.com">WorldsCollide.com</a> website.
<b>Hans</b> and <b>Hector</b> are joined with <b>DC Comics</b> writer <b>Jimmy Palmiotti</b> and talk about how the two universes collide, the overall collaboration between to two sides of story writers and the dialog for the <b>DC Universe</b> characters. It was revealed that the <b>Midway</b> side already had the vision and basis of the storyline, while the <b>DC Universe</b> side was filled out by <b>Palmiotti</b> and crew.
